Transaction 03c3e98e10386d90e972512945048d739c7a2277835996fd404e01655496e2fa
1 Input
2 Outputs
- 03c3e98e10386d90e972512945048d739c7a2277835996fd404e01655496e2fa:0
- 03c3e98e10386d90e972512945048d739c7a2277835996fd404e01655496e2fa:1
value 563280
address 37UWx1ZsnPDwQqn2UvoZab1BgoHfALozoQ
value 1706672
address 17S2gTgHzDyaVEwTq2Ea1uuHTScqBRtFsQ